I guess it all depends on what you are using it for and how many hours you use it at a time. And then for some people it's not a second office. Heck some people don't even have an "office" in the normal use of the term. Or, it's an office that gets used for an hour or two at a time occasionally when nothing else absolutely has to be done.
I'll never forget the first time I did a full long day in a cabbed tractor and got out and felt so good that I could even think positively about going into town for a bit. And the ability to shift position and adjust the placement of some of the controls also contributes to a better day.
I had AC in the tractor cab before I did in my pickups or house.

If bushhogging is a real intent; 25hp is on the lower end for a 5 ft bush hog; and insufficient for a 6 ft bushhog in general. If your really wanting to do hired work; I see two options; bite the bullet and get the 35-40hp machine; buy used; or void the warranty on the Ck2610, and turn it up to 35hp. I've seen a few guys do it online; but not a single one could really provide any true numbers on PTO hp gains; just 'feels' stronger.

Massey 1835E HST, loader, listed at $25,500. CK3510 should be $25,000 or so. Might take a look at a TYM 474, for $27,400.View attachment 804339View attachment 804340View attachment 804341


Edit: those where the prices about 24 days ago; first price on left is cash or conventional financing; 2nd price on the right is the 0% fiance price. Dealer showed that in almost 100% of cases; conventional financing or cash was better then the 0% with the significant upcharge.
